About HD 32262

HD 32262 is a common star. It lies about 1,032.1 light-years from Earth, sits in the constellation Ori, shines at apparent magnitude 9.32 and has spectral type F.

Its spectrum reads F — an F-type star — a little hotter, whiter and shorter-lived than the Sun.

How to see it

Look for HD 32262 in the constellation Ori. At apparent magnitude 9.32, a small backyard telescope will bring it into view.
